The Medical Emergency in Nepal#

The health crisis began on December 14, shortly after Simone Moro returned to base camp from the summit of Mera Peak. The 58-year-old alpinist experienced intense pain in his chest and left arm, signaling a cardiac event. The remote location and the nature of the ascent meant that immediate medical intervention was not possible.

Following the onset of symptoms, a complex logistical operation was required to evacuate the climber. It took a total of 24 hours for Moro to be transported from the mountain environment to a medical center in the capital city, Kathmandú. This delay significantly increased the risk to his life, as the climber later noted that time is the critical factor in surviving such an event.

Defying Survival Odds 💓#

After being stabilized in Kathmandú, Simone Moro was transferred to a hospital in Bérgamo for continued care. The medical team attending to him provided a sobering assessment of his situation. According to the Italian climber, the cardiologists explained that the likelihood of surviving a heart attack without reaching a hospital within a maximum of six hours is extremely low.

The statistics cited by the medical team were stark. Moro summarized the explanation he received, stating that only one in 1,000 people survives if they do not see a doctor within the six-hour window. Moro's delay of 24 hours placed him far outside this critical timeframe, making his survival a medical anomaly. He has since been described as a "lucky guy" by those familiar with his medical history and the circumstances of the rescue.

Interrupted Expedition Plans 🏔️#

The ascent of Mera Peak was intended as an acclimatization phase for a more ambitious project. Simone Moro was preparing to tackle the winter ascent of Manaslu in alpine style. This expedition was to be a collaborative effort, with Moro joined by Nima Rinji and Oswald Rodrigo.

The heart attack has necessarily interrupted these high-altitude plans. The focus has shifted entirely to Moro's recovery. However, the experience has seemingly influenced his future objectives, turning his attention from climbing peaks to improving safety infrastructure in dangerous mountain ranges.

New Rescue Initiative for Karakoram 🚁#

While recovering from his life-threatening medical event, Simone Moro has announced a significant new project. He revealed the creation of a dedicated air rescue service. The service is specifically planned for the Karakoram mountain range located in Pakistan.

This initiative suggests a pivot in Moro's career toward mountain safety and rescue logistics. The Karakoram is known for its challenging terrain and high peaks, where rapid rescue capabilities can be the difference between life and death. Moro's personal experience with delayed medical access likely serves as a driving force behind this new venture.
